How Both Teams Will Set Up Tactically
Both Aston Villa and Manchester City have strong tactical setups that will play a huge role in determining the flow of the game. Villa’s 4-3-3 formation provides a solid defensive base while allowing for quick transitions into attack, particularly through the pace of Bailey and Watkins.
Man City, on the other hand, typically sets up in a 4-3-3 or a variation of the 4-2-3-1, depending on Guardiola’s tactical approach. With their possession-based style, City will look to dominate the ball and control the tempo of the game, relying on their technical superiority to break Villa down.
Villa will need to be compact defensively, denying City space in dangerous areas, while also being efficient on the counter-attack. If they can disrupt City’s possession and win the ball high up the pitch, they could cause problems for City’s defence.
